Psalm 68:29-31
Expanded Bible
29 Kings will bring their ·wealth [L presents; gifts] to you,
·to [or because of] your Temple in Jerusalem.
30 ·Punish [Reprimand; Rebuke] the beast in the ·tall grass along the river [L reed; C crocodile or hippopotamus representing Egypt].
·Punish [Reprimand; Rebuke] ·those bulls among the cows [L the herd of bulls among the calves of the peoples; C leaders of other nations].
·Defeated [Trampled], they will bring you their silver.
Scatter those ·nations [peoples] that ·love [delight in] war.
31 Messengers will come from Egypt;
the people of ·Cush [Ethiopia] will ·pray [L stretch their hands] to God.
Psalm 68:29-31
New International Version
29 Because of your temple at Jerusalem
kings will bring you gifts.(A)
30 Rebuke the beast(B) among the reeds,(C)
the herd of bulls(D) among the calves of the nations.
Humbled, may the beast bring bars of silver.
Scatter the nations(E) who delight in war.(F)
31 Envoys will come from Egypt;(G)
Cush[a](H) will submit herself to God.
